After a sustained rally spanning 16 consecutive trading sessions, CDG Petchem Ltd surged to a new 52-week and all-time high of Rs 195.95 on 29 Apr 2026, marking a remarkable 67.05% gain from its 52-week low of Rs 50.10. This price milestone underscores the stock’s robust momentum, supported by a confluence of bullish technical indicators and a favourable market backdrop.
Broad-Based Technical Strength Lifts CDG Petchem Ltd to 52-Week High of Rs 195.95

Price Milestone and Market Context

The stock’s breakout to Rs 195.95 was accompanied by an outperformance of its sector by 1.25% on the day, reflecting strong investor enthusiasm within the Plastic Products - Industrial industry. While the broader Sensex index advanced 1.21% to 77,814.48, it remains below its 50-day moving average, contrasting with CDG Petchem Ltd’s clear upward trajectory. The stock’s price currently trades above all key moving averages — 5-day, 20-day, 50-day, 100-day, and 200-day — signalling a sustained bullish trend. Technical Indicators: A Detailed Breakdown

The technical landscape for CDG Petchem Ltd reveals a predominantly bullish alignment across weekly and monthly timeframes. The Moving Average Convergence Divergence (MACD) indicator is bullish on both weekly and monthly charts, confirming strong upward momentum. Complementing this, Bollinger Bands also signal bullishness on these timeframes, indicating price strength with volatility expansion to the upside.

Interestingly, the Relative Strength Index (RSI) shows no clear signal on either timeframe, suggesting the stock is not yet in overbought territory, which often precedes a pause or correction. The Know Sure Thing (KST) oscillator presents a nuanced picture: mildly bearish on the weekly chart but bullish on the monthly, hinting at some short-term consolidation within a longer-term uptrend. Dow Theory confirms bullish structure on both weekly and monthly charts, reinforcing the positive trend.

Daily moving averages further bolster the technical case, with the stock trading comfortably above all key averages, a classic hallmark of sustained price strength. The absence of a clear signal from On-Balance Volume (OBV) data leaves volume-based momentum less defined, but the consistent price gains over 16 sessions suggest steady accumulation.
